    Song Meaning:Why didn't you guys do what i did? Just ask Tom what the song is about.....

    "I wrote the song right after moving out of my Mom's. I was realizing that a lot of things
    she had warned me about in life where in fact true."
    -Tom Gabel.

    General Comment:I never read the aetheist thing personally, although especially within respect to the last verse I can see the argument. I always read it as describing the dignity of leading an honest life, at the expense of wealth.
    To me the lines
    "can anybody tell me why God won't speak to me
    Why Jesus never called on me to part the fucking seas"
    Is more about a lack of clear answers or purpose in life than it is about questioning gods existence.
    "Why death is easier than living"
    Is about the hardships of life, particularly in regards to poverty but the next line
    "You can be almost anything when you're on your fucking knees"
    refers to the freedom that comes from having nothing to loose,
    "Not today, not my son, not my family, not while walking is still honest."
    is about not selling out your ethics, or your beliefs, to advance your station in life.Tom is saying there is nothing dishonest about walking, but if you've made money through amoral means then all your success is precipeced on a lie. Essentially the song is saying there is more dignity in being poor and honest than wealth can buy. In the final verse when Tom sings about Lead Paint, Asbestos in the Walls and hell he is reffering to the situations that poor people live in because governments and corporates allowed such things to happen. The wealthy view the lack of material as hell, the song asks the rich
